- The distance between Dillon, Mt, Usa and Ashley Forest, New Zealand is approximately 12,260 km or 7,619 mi.
- To reach Dillon, Mt in this distance one would set out from Ashley Forest bearing 46.6°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Dillon, Mt bearing 48.4° or NE .
- Dillon, Mt has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Ashley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Dillon, Mt is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ome whereas Ashley Forest is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 5 °C (9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.3 °C (23.9°F) more in Dillon, Mt.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 479 mm (18.9 in) less which is equivalent to 479 l/m² (11.76 US gal/ft²) or 4,790,000 l/ha (512,083 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.1° lower in Dillon, Mt than in Ashley Forest.
